Verdict
For just RM200 less, the Leapmotor B10 brings a 215 hp, 240 Nm rear motor, 56.2 kWh battery and 361 km EV range, while reaching 100 km/h in 9.3 seconds. Its 2,735 mm wheelbase is 115 mm longer too. The Omoda Jaecoo J5 counters with a larger 480-litre boot, powered front seats, dual-zone air-conditioning and a seven-year/150,000 km warranty. For Malaysians with dependable charging, the B10 is the more spacious, quicker choice; the J5 makes more sense for petrol familiarity and its RM120 annual road tax.
Pick the Omoda Jaecoo J5 if you want a petrol SUV with a 480-litre boot, powered front seats and dual-zone climate control.
Pick the Leapmotor B10 if you can charge at home or work and want 361 km EV range, quicker acceleration and a longer wheelbase.
Key differences
- Price: Omoda Jaecoo J5 RM108,000; Leapmotor B10 RM107,800.
- Powertrain: Omoda Jaecoo J5 145 hp/210 Nm 1.5-litre turbo petrol; Leapmotor B10 215 hp/240 Nm single electric motor.
- Performance: Omoda Jaecoo J5 0-100 km/h in 10.2 seconds; Leapmotor B10 in 9.3 seconds.
- Wheelbase: Omoda Jaecoo J5 2,620 mm; Leapmotor B10 2,735 mm.
- Boot space: Omoda Jaecoo J5 480 litres; Leapmotor B10 430 litres.
- Annual road tax: Omoda Jaecoo J5 RM120; Leapmotor B10 RM200.
J5
- 480-litre boot, 50 litres more than the B10.
- Powered driver and front passenger seats with dual-zone climate control.
- Seven-year/150,000 km manufacturer warranty.
- 10.2-second 0-100 km/h time trails the B10's 9.3 seconds.
- Its 2,620 mm wheelbase is 115 mm shorter than the B10's.
- No EV driving range, 11 kW AC charging or 1.7 kW V2L function.
B10
- 215 hp and 240 Nm rear motor; 0-100 km/h takes 9.3 seconds.
- 56.2 kWh battery with 361 km range, 11 kW AC charging and 1.7 kW V2L.
- 2,735 mm wheelbase is 115 mm longer than the J5's.
- 430-litre boot is 50 litres smaller than the J5's.
- Six-year/150,000 km manufacturer warranty is one year shorter than the J5's.
- Manual front seats and single-zone air-conditioning versus the J5's powered seats and dual-zone system.

J5 vs B10 FAQ
Is the Omoda Jaecoo J5 or Leapmotor B10 better?
The Leapmotor B10 is the stronger technical choice if charging suits your routine: it is quicker, has a 361 km EV range and a 2,735 mm wheelbase. Choose the Omoda Jaecoo J5 for its larger boot, powered front seats and longer manufacturer warranty.
What is the price difference?
The Omoda Jaecoo J5 costs RM108,000 and the Leapmotor B10 costs RM107,800. The B10 is RM200 cheaper, although its annual road tax is RM200 versus RM120 for the J5.
Which has more luggage space?
The Omoda Jaecoo J5 has the larger boot at 480 litres, compared with 430 litres in the Leapmotor B10. That is a 50-litre advantage for the J5.
